if a triangle has a height of 12 inches and a base of 5-inches what is its area

Respuesta :

Tareki
Tareki Tareki
  • 02-06-2016
Area of triangle = 1/2 * base * hight 
 A = 1/2 * 12 * 5 = 30 inch^2
